About Us Zoo is building the next generation of hardware design tools redefining how hardware products are designed, developed, and built. Our platform combines a modern, cloud-native CAD environment with AI-powered engineering workflows, helping teams design, iterate, and manufacture products faster than ever before. We are headquartered in Los Angeles, CA with both a local and remote team. We were founded and incubated by Embedded Ventures in 2021.
